Our readings in this series are from the book, Revived! Here is a brief excerpt from page 67:
“Psalm 20 overflows with promises from the Lord for helping His people in their times of trouble. He promises to hear them, defend them, send them help, strengthen them, remember all their prayers and offerings, give them their hearts’ desire, fulfill their purpose, save them, and enable them to rise and stand upright in all their ways. The realization of all these promises is premised on God’s people calling on Him in prayer. We have believed that better chariots and more horses were the answer to all our troubles; the result is that Christian influence continues to lose ground, Christian values are being compromised even by church leaders, churches and believers have turned inward for a fuller experience of faith, and the banner that waves over this land is that of progressive secular humanism, and not the Kingdom of God.
“Why have we not turned to the Lord in prayer, beseeching Him day and night, in our private devotions and homes and as gathered congregations? Why have we been satisfied to pray for lesser and fleeting outcomes, rather than to seek the Lord for generation-spanning and world-transforming revival?”
